Explore printable Understanding Zero worksheets for Class 4
Understanding Zero worksheets for Class 4 students available through Wayground (formerly Quizizz) provide essential foundational practice for one of mathematics' most fundamental yet complex concepts. These carefully designed worksheets strengthen students' comprehension of zero as both a placeholder and a number, covering critical skills such as identifying zero's role in place value, understanding zero as the additive identity, exploring multiplication and division properties involving zero, and recognizing zero on number lines and in various mathematical contexts. Each worksheet collection includes comprehensive answer keys and is available as free printable pdf resources, featuring practice problems that progressively build students' confidence with zero through real-world applications, visual representations, and abstract number operations.
